X owner Elon Musk says United States President Donald Trump would have lost the 2024 election without him.
Musk also accused Trump of ‘such ingratitude’.
The billionaire businessman said this in his latest rant against the Trump administration on Thursday, June 5, 2025.
This comes after Trump said he is disappointed with Musk, who recently stepped down as the president’s senior adviser.
‘I’m disappointed in Elon, such ingratitude’: Trump, Musk trade words over tax-cut bill
“Without me, Trump would have lost the election. Such ingratitude,” the Tesla CEO wrote on X.
The back-and-forth made it clear tensions had reached a boiling point between the world’s most powerful man and the world’s richest man, after weeks of speculation that they were headed for a clash of egos.
Musk spent about $300 million in the 2024 election in support of Trump and other Republican candidates.
